script_set_attribute(attribute:"description", value:
"The version of AIX installed on the remote host is prior to APAR IJ44552. It is, therefore, affected by a vulnerability
as referenced in the IJ44552 advisory.
- IBM AIX 7.1, 7.2, 7.3, and VIOS 3.1could allow a local user with elevated privileges to exploit a
vulnerability in the lpd daemon to cause a denial of service. IBM X-Force ID: 238641. (CVE-2022-43382)
Note that Nessus has not tested for this issue but has instead relied only on the application's self-reported version
number.");
